DeepL acquires Mixhalo for live-event audio streaming and translation
Summary
DeepL, a German translation startup, has acquired Mixhalo, a real-time audio company, to enhance its voice product suite and expand into live event translation. Mixhalo, founded in 2016 and having raised over \$39 million, initially focused on improving concert audio but evolved to power real-time audio for sports and live events. This acquisition follows DeepL's recent expansion into voice products, including voice-to-text translation in over 33 languages in 2024 and a voice-to-voice translation suite launched in April. DeepL CEO Jarek Kutylowski views Mixhalo as both a solution and a marketing showcase for DeepL's real-time technology in conference settings. The acquisition also prompts DeepL to open a new office in the Bay Area, expanding its U.S. operations. Mixhalo previously relied on DeepL as its primary translation provider.
